Understanding Humana's Prior Authorization Requirements for Renal Biopsy
Renal biopsies, typically coded under CPT 50200 (percutaneous) and related codes, are subject to stringent medical necessity review by Humana across its commercial, Medicare Advantage, and Medicaid managed care lines. Comprehensive documentation validating the diagnostic or therapeutic indication is paramount for securing a timely authorization.
Humana Submission Channels and Klivira Integration
For medical prior authorizations, Humana primarily utilizes Availity Essentials as the central provider portal, which surfaces their PA initiation tool, eligibility lookup, and document upload capabilities. Additionally, X12 278 transactions are accepted via clearinghouses for impacted procedures, providing an alternative electronic submission pathway.
Navigating Humana Medical Necessity Criteria for Renal Biopsy
Humana publishes specific medical policies and coverage determination documents on its provider site, which outline the criteria for renal biopsy. For Medicare Advantage lines, these policies must align with applicable CMS National Coverage Determinations (NCDs) and Local Coverage Determinations (LCDs). Humana's policies generally disclose whether the underlying medical-necessity criteria are proprietary, MCG-based, or sourced from other vendors, requiring careful review of each policy's specific citations.
Key Documentation Requirements for Renal Biopsy PA
- Detailed clinical notes supporting the medical necessity of the biopsy.
- Results of prior diagnostic tests (e.g., urinalysis, blood work, imaging studies).
- Documentation of previous treatments and their efficacy or contraindications.
- Specific indications for biopsy, such as unexplained renal dysfunction, proteinuria, or suspected transplant rejection.
- Proposed site of service, if relevant to policy guidelines.
Addressing Denials and Appeals for Humana Renal Biopsy PA
Common denial categories for Humana Renal Biopsy prior authorization include medical necessity / insufficient documentation and non-coverage under applicable NCD/LCD for Medicare Advantage lines. In the event of an adverse determination, Humana provides pathways for peer-to-peer reviews and a structured appeal process, including the CMS-mandated 5-level appeal structure for Medicare Advantage organization determinations.
Impact of CMS-0057-F on Humana Renal Biopsy PA
As an impacted payer with a significant Medicare Advantage enrollment, Humana's prior authorization operations, including those for renal biopsies, are subject to the phased compliance timeline of CMS-0057-F. This rule tightens standard pre-service decision timeframes to 7 calendar days and mandates electronic prior authorization API conformance by 2027, necessitating robust electronic integration capabilities for providers.

How do CMS-0057-F rules affect Humana Renal Biopsy prior authorization?
CMS-0057-F directly impacts Humana's Medicare Advantage prior authorization processes, including those for renal biopsies. The rule mandates tighter decision timeframes (7 days standard, 72 hours expedited) and requires the implementation of electronic prior authorization APIs, which Klivira is designed to leverage for enhanced efficiency and compliance.
